Output 5c8dc7ccdd46581d340771d73ab75554696450d1a7b38b3646eb4be0e2ad6e94:0

value
31886
script pubkey
OP_0 OP_PUSHBYTES_32 bf433085182441c9120c3ad84b828919f34518e6c749567123cf00a1879d8de2
address
bc1qhapnppgcy3qujysv8tvyhq5fr8e52x8xcay4vufreuq2rpua3h3q4zxzaz
transaction
5c8dc7ccdd46581d340771d73ab75554696450d1a7b38b3646eb4be0e2ad6e94
spent
true